We live in a time when cameras are everywhere. Almost everybody is carrying one on their person wherever they are in the form of a cell phone. Cameras today are built to deliver High Definition, High and Ultra Slow Speed Digital Imagery with the ability to offer panoramic views. They don’t miss much.
With all of these high tech marvels the NFL is discovering that their referees are not performing at the level they once did. For years, it was assumed that, their refs would perform at a 95% accuracy rate. In other words, the league expected a 5% error rate on referee activities. Now, with new technology, they are finding that more and more mistakes are being made or completely missed by the human eyes on the field; throwing game outcomes into question and adding intense pressure to the job of those officials who are trying their best to get it right.
